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s

Step 1: Prepare the Eggs
Start by bringing a pot of water to a boil over medium-high heat. Carefully add your eggs, ensuring they’re fully submerged, and let them boil for 10–12 minutes. Once they are done, transfer the eggs to an ice bath for at least 5 minutes to cool completely, making them easier to peel while preserving that perfect hard-boiled texture.

Step 2: Make the Filling
Once the eggs are cooled, gently crack the shells and peel them under running cold water for easy removal. Slice the eggs in half lengthwise and carefully pop out the yolks into a mixing bowl. Mash the yolks with pimento cheese, m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, salt, and pepper using a fork until the mixture is creamy and smooth, creating a delightful filling for your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s.

Step 3: Fill the Eggs
Now it’s time to fill the egg whites with your flavorful mixture! You can spoon the creamy yolk filling back into each egg half, or for a more elegant look, transfer the filling into a piping bag fitted with a star tip. Gently pipe the filling into the egg whites, ensuring a generous mound for that irresistible presentation.

Step 4: Garnish
To finish off your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s, sprinkle a little paprika over each filled egg for a pop of color and added flavor. For a slight twist, you might consider using smoked paprika for a richer taste. This final touch not only enhances their visual appeal but ties all the flavors together beautifully.

Step 5: Serve or Store
Your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s are now ready to impress! Serve them immediately on a platter for your guests to enjoy, or refrigerate them for later. If making them ahead of time, keep the filling and egg whites separate until just before serving to maintain freshness and presentation.

Make Ahead Options

These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s are a fantastic choice for meal prep, saving you valuable time during busy gatherings! You can prepare the filling (pimento cheese, m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, salt, and pepper) up to 3 days in advance, storing it in an airtight container in the refrigerator to maintain its freshness. The egg whites can also be boiled, cooled, and kept in the fridge for up to 24 hours before assembly. When you’re ready to serve, simply spoon or pipe the filling into the egg whites and garnish with paprika. Expert Tips for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s

  • Fresh Eggs: Ensure your eggs are fresh for easier peeling; they provide the best results and cleanest appearance for your deviled eggs.

  • Texture Matters: Mash the yolks thoroughly to achieve a creamy filling. Avoid lumps for that smooth, delightful texture in your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s.

  • Piping Technique: For an elegant touch, use a piping bag to fill the egg whites. This not only elevates presentation but ensures a generous portion of filling in each bite.

  • Taste Adjustments: Don’t shy away from adjusting the seasoning! Taste your filling as you go, adding more salt, pepper, or even a bit more Dijon mustard based on your preference.

How to Store and Freeze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s

Refrigerator: Store any leftover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days for optimal freshness and flavor.

Assembly Guidance: If prepped ahead, keep the filling and egg whites separate until just before serving to maintain the eggs’ integrity and avoid sogginess.

Freezer: While it’s best to enjoy them fresh, you can freeze the filling (not the eggs) in a sealed, freezer-safe container for up to 1 month. Thaw in the fridge before refilling.

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s Recipe FAQs

What are the best eggs to use for deviled eggs?
Absolutely! Fresh eggs are ideal for deviled eggs, as they peel more easily, leaving a smoother surface. Aim for eggs that are no more than a week old; older eggs can be harder to peel cleanly, resulting in tears and bumps on your finished deviled eggs.

How should I store leftover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s?
You can store any leftover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. Make sure to keep them covered well to prevent them from drying out and losing that delicious creamy texture.

Can I freeze the filling for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s?
Very! While it’s best to enjoy them fresh, you can freeze the pimento cheese filling (but not the egg whites) if you have leftovers. Just place it in a sealed, freezer-safe container for up to 1 month. To use, thaw overnight in the refrigerator before refilling your cooked egg whites.

What if my deviled egg filling is too thick?
If you find your filling too thick, don’t fret! Simply stir in a little extra mayonnaise or Greek yogurt, a teaspoon at a time, until you achieve the desired creamy consistency. It’s all about finding that perfect texture for your Pimento Cheese Deviled Eggs.

Ingredients
  

For the Filling
  • 6 large Eggs hard-boiled
  • 1 cup Pimento Cheese creamy Southern staple
  • 1/4 cup Mayonnaise or substitute Greek yogurt
  • 1 tablespoon Dijon Mustard
  • to taste Salt
  • to taste Pepper
For the Garnish
  • 1 teaspoon Paprika or smoked paprika

Equipment

  • Pot
  • mixing bowl
  • piping bag

Method
 

Step‑by‑Step Instructions
  1. Prepare the Eggs: Boil water, add eggs, and boil for 10–12 minutes. Transfer to an ice bath for 5 minutes.
  2. Make the Filling: Peel eggs, slice in half, and mash yolks with pimento cheese, m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, salt, and pepper until smooth.
  3. Fill the Eggs: Spoon or pipe the yolk mixture into each egg half.
  4. Garnish: Sprinkle paprika over each egg for color and flavor.
  5. Serve or Store: Serve immediately or refrigerate until later.
